An x-ray beam with wavelength 0.240 nmnm is directed at a crystal. As the angle of incidence increases, you observe the first strong interference maximum at an angle 66.0 ∘∘. What is the spacing ddd between the planes of the crystal?

Answer:
The spacing between the planes of the crystal is 0.295 nm
Explanation:
Given:
λ = wavelength = 0.24 nm
θ = angle of incidence = 66°
The spacing d between the planes of the crystal is equal:
